Hidden Number 57 Optical Illusion - FAQs
An optical illusion is something that tricks your eyes so that what you think you see is different from what is really there.Optical illusions are images or pictures that we perceive differently than they really are.
There are three main types of optical illusions including literal illusions, physiological illusions and cognitive illusions.
Optical illusions are visual experiences that play tricks on the brain's perception. Certain neurons in the brain influence the message that the brain gets, which as a result, leads to what a person perceives.
